Taro Logo

Software Engineer II Backend

Microsoft's mission is to empower every person and every organization on the planet to achieve more.
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
5+ years of experience
Enterprise SaaS · Education

Job Description

Viva Learning is seeking a Software Engineer II to strengthen their security posture across data pipelines, telemetry systems, and compliance workflows. This role is part of Microsoft's mission to empower employees with personalized, integrated learning experiences. The position focuses on implementing security improvements, addressing security feedback, and maintaining secure data handling processes. The ideal candidate will have 5+ years of experience in security vulnerabilities and software development, with strong knowledge of identity management and secure coding practices. The role offers comprehensive benefits including healthcare, educational resources, and parental leave. Working at Microsoft means joining a culture of inclusion with a growth mindset, where innovation and collaboration are key to achieving shared goals. The position requires 0-25% travel and is based in Hyderabad, offering an opportunity to work on enterprise-scale learning solutions while ensuring robust security measures.

Last updated a day ago

Responsibilities For Software Engineer II Backend

  • Implement and drive security improvements across Viva Learning's data export and telemetry systems
  • Collaborate with engineering and PM teams to address security consult feedback
  • Own the security review lifecycle for new features and infrastructure changes
  • Develop and maintain secure data handling processes
  • Contribute to the development of automation and tooling to streamline security validation and reporting

Requirements For Software Engineer II Backend

Python
Go
Java
  • 5+ years of experience in identifying security vulnerabilities, software development lifecycle, and cyber security
  • 5+ years of experience with coding in languages such as C#, Python, C++, Go, PowerShell, .NET, Rust
  • Strong understanding of identity and access management concepts
  • Good understanding of secure software development practices
  • Experience with cloud platforms (preferably Azure), data pipelines, and telemetry systems
  • Excellent collaboration and communication skills

Benefits For Software Engineer II Backend

Medical Insurance
Education Budget
Parental Leave
  • Industry leading healthcare
  • Educational resources
  • Discounts on products and services
  • Savings and investments
  • Maternity and paternity leave
  • Generous time away
  • Giving programs
  • Opportunities to network and connect

Related Jobs